BASIC Keywords
STRIG
OFF
STRIGO
OFF
turns
off
joystick trapping with the
ON
STRIGO
GOSUB
statement.
When you load
BASIC,
STRIGO
OFF
is
the default, because joy-
stick trapping slows program execution. Therefore, if
you
execute
a STRIGO
ON
statement to enable joystick button trapping, we
recommend that you also execute a STRIGO
OFF
statement
when you no longer need to check for joystick button activity.
If you press a joystick button after
a
STRIG()
OFF
statement is
executed, BASIC does not remember that the joystick buttons
were pressed when joystick trapping
is
turned on again.
Example
See STRIG.
